It would go a lot quicker if you first chemically strip the clear coat. No need to use polish to remove a protective coating before beginning to polish the aluminum. Most of your work was just to break through that layer. Also, why not pop off the plastic center cap and avoid scuffing it? It won't polish any more than the plasti-chrome, so why risk marking it? When done, if you don't recoat the wheels I guarantee you'll have to go back and do this again and again to keep them looking nice.
